Digital Yuan Expands on WeChat's Platform, Targeting Trillions in Microtransactions

China is accelerating the adoption of its central bank digital currency (CBDC), the digital yuan, or e-CNY, which forms part of the country's M0. Extending its reach across WeChat's platform, China's largest messenger, e-CNY payments are now supported for transactions on WeChat's short video and mini-app platforms. The move aims to broaden the user base of the digital currency and tap into trillions in microtransactions.

WeChat has experienced significant growth over the past few years and now boasts an extensive range of services, far surpassing its rivals, WhatsApp and Messenger. Owned by Tencent, WeChat has its own payment system, WeChat Pay, and supports millions of third-party lite applications, making it an effective rival to the App Store. Furthermore, its short video network competes with Douyin, TikTok's Chinese version, and encompasses several standalone app features combined into a single super app.

In 2022, WeChat mini apps generated transactions worth several trillion RMB, equivalent to a 6.9 RMB-to-USD exchange rate. These microtransactions represent a vast market for the digital yuan. WeChat's expansion of e-CNY payments is a continuation of the support it has provided to the digital currency since early last year. However, only merchants who accept e-CNY will handle transactions in the CBDC, as per WeChat's announcement.

The digital yuan is not intended to compete with major digital payment methods such as WeChat Pay and its rival Alipay, the payment system affiliated with Alibaba. Instead, it is designed to play a complementary role in the market. The e-CNY can support anonymity for small-value transactions, much like physical cash. Additionally, it can be utilized to trace large amounts of funds transferred between government entities, thus combating corruption.

It is essential to note that digital yuan anonymity is relative and only applies to the concerned transaction parties. Like all internet services in China, digital yuan users must verify their real identities before accessing the wallet. To use e-CNY on WeChat, users must link their authenticated central bank wallet to WeChat Pay, which also confirms their identities.
